One of the most significant shifts cryptocurrency brings to the casino industry is decentralization. Unlike traditional currencies regulated by banks and governments, cryptocurrencies operate on blockchain technology, which eliminates intermediaries and reduces transaction fees. This innovation not only speeds up deposits and withdrawals but also enables players to maintain anonymity, which is highly valued in the gambling community. Additionally, smart contracts and provably fair games powered by blockchain ensure fairness and trustworthiness, addressing longstanding concerns about game rigging.
